WESTERVILLE, Ohio — NAC,a service contract sales and administration company, announced that it has hired a new national business development manager and a new sales/strategic relationship manager.
Henry Paoli has been selected as the company’s new national business development manager. His responsibilities include managing agents in Ohio and Michigan, recruiting new agents and focusing on current client relationships.
Paoli was previously the southeastern U.S. regional sales manager for Warranty Solutions.

Paul Leary
Paul Leary has been selected as NAC’s new national sales manager/strategic relationship manager. His responsibilities include working with agents in the western U.S. and building on NAC’s recent expansion initiative.
Leary was previously the national sales director/business development leader for Warranty Solutions.
